New Windows 11 feature explains why your PC — sucks

Microsoft is working on a new feature in Windows 11 that will help users understand how their system hardware affects performance.

As reported byThe Verge, Windows tester phantomofearth in the latest collection Dev Channel for Windows 11, released earlier this week, found a «Frequently Asked Questions» section in the settings that, among other things, indicates RAM or GPU deficiencies.

There are two ways such a FAQ can work: it can provide general recommendations or it can be customized to a specific computer. This is reminiscent of the old «Windows Performance Index», which tested the capabilities of hardware in previous versions of the OS and assigned points to a specific system component, eventually forming an overall system score.

Microsoft hasn’t officially announced the feature yet, but it may roll out to all Windows 11 users in the coming months.
